About This Item

Hantsport, NS: Lancelot Press, 1996 Book. Illus. by B & W Photos. Very Good Plus. Soft cover. 8vo - over 7¾ - 9¾" tall. Original pictorial trade paperback with courtroom scene on front, and yellow and black lettering. Gift inscription and previous owner's name. This book concentrates on true crime cases from Nova Scotia. The author is also a journalist, and has written several other crime-related local books. 176 pp..
